Aidan J. O’Donnell is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Endocrine and Autonomic Systems and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, Aidan J. O’Donnell has authored 30 papers receiving a total of 565 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 18 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, 16 papers in Endocrine and Autonomic Systems and 9 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in Aidan J. O’Donnell's work include Malaria Research and Control (17 papers), Circadian rhythm and melatonin (16 papers) and Neurobiology and Insect Physiology Research (9 papers). Aidan J. O’Donnell is often cited by papers focused on Malaria Research and Control (17 papers), Circadian rhythm and melatonin (16 papers) and Neurobiology and Insect Physiology Research (9 papers). Aidan J. O’Donnell coll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Spain. Aidan J. O’Donnell's co-authors include Sarah E. Reece, Samuel S. C. Rund, Petra Schneider, Kimberley F. Prior, Harriet G. McWatters, James E. Gentile, Marlene Zuk, Charissa de Bekker, Curtis M. Lively and Nicole Mideo and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Communications,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and Scientific Reports.
